  5. 2 de abr. de 2020 · Cheung Tat Ming, who acted in Stephen Chow movies in the 1990s, was nominated for Best Supporting Actor at this year's Hong Kong Film Awards. He opened up about his Stage 3 nasopharyngeal cancer, divorce, financial problems and how friends like Chow Yun Fat and Francis Ng supported him.

  7. Eric Tat Ming CHEUNG (張達明) was born and educated in Hong Kong. Upon his admission as a solicitor of the High Court of Hong Kong in October 1989, he worked as a litigation solicitor at Johnson Stokes & Master (now known as Mayer Brown). He was admitted as a partner of the same firm in October 1994.
